Software Engineering, Analyst
- Requisition # 10047355-WD
- Job Type Full time
- Location Charlotte, North Carolina
- Date posted 11/01/2021
Your potential. Your opportunity.
Do you want your voice heard and your actions to count?
Discover your opportunity with Mitsubishi UFJ Financial Group (MUFG), the 5th largest financial group in the world. Across the globe, we’re 180,000 colleagues, striving to make a difference for every client, organization, and community we serve. We stand for our values, building long-term relationships, serving society, and fostering shared and sustainable growth for a better world.
With a vision to be the world’s most trusted financial group, it’s part of our culture to put people first, listen to new and diverse ideas and collaborate toward greater innovation, speed and agility. This means investing in talent, technologies, and tools that empower you to own your career.
Join MUFG, where being inspired is expected and making a meaningful impact is rewarded.
Some MUFG roles require that individuals be fully vaccinated against COVID-19, subject to medical and/or religious exemptions, if applicable. Should you be selected for an interview, your recruiter will provide additional information. Job Summary: Technology Software Engineer needed to assist in development efforts for large team working on project and maintenance activities. The candidate should have experience configuring, extending, and supporting the Finance systems. The candidate should also have development experience with industry leading programming languages like Java, C# or Python and Object Oriented Programming Concepts, Database Programming using SQL and PL/SQL, including developing stored procedures, database triggers and database packages. A willingness to work in a fluid environment with high adaptability to change is a must for this position. The candidate should also be able to work cooperatively with cross-functional teams with direction from senior management. Solid verbal and written communication skills are required for this position – Support systems that integrate with existing enterprise applications, legacy systems and determine the Infrastructure approach to meet the new and emerging enterprise requirements. – Prepare and present technical concepts to internal audiences. – Work with operations staff to define an operational framework which defines, develops and implements delivery systems, systems management, policies and security frameworks to ensure delivery of knowledge and information to appropriate groups. – Perform systems design and analysis; develop code to ensure successful and seamless communication among the various IT systems, users and applications components – Bachelor’s degree in Computer Science or a closely-related discipline, or an equivalent combination of formal education and experience – 3-5 years’ related experience – Financial Services preferred but not required – Solid programming and scripting skills in one of the following – Java, Python, C# (.Net) – Strong experience with server side programming, language agnostic – Experience with the administration and performance tuning of application stacks (e.g., Tomcat, JBoss, Apache, NGINX) – Experience with AWS, Azure, or any cloud provider – Experience with distributed, multi-tiered systems, algorithms, and databases – Full life-cycle development in a commercial environment – Ability to communicate with both technical and non-technical groups on a regular basis to maintain transparency on work efforts and to ensure design and implementation is understood by all team participants – Must possess organizational, problem-solving skills and time management skills and be able to meet deadlines. – Effective verbal and written communicator, able to adapt delivery style and language to suit the audience. Able to present complex issues and solutions to mixed audiences, where necessary resolving conflict and complexity by delivering practical solutions – Exposure the RDBMS based databases such as Oracle and SQL Server / NoSQL DBs such as DynamoDB will be preferable. – Programming experience with at least one modern language such as Java, Python, or C# including object-oriented design – Cloud experience, preferably in Amazon Web Services (AWS) – Experience with virtualization and containerization (e.g., VMware, Virtual Box) – Experience with monitoring systems – Excellent communication skills – Comfortable in more than one programming language, with a firm grasp of fundamental web/internet technologies – Strong sense of collaboration, ownership, urgency, and driveThe above statements are intended to describe the general nature and level of work being performed. They are not intended to be construed as an exhaustive list of all responsibilities duties and skills required of personnel so classified.
We are proud to be an Equal Opportunity/Affirmative Action Employer and committed to leveraging the diverse backgrounds, perspectives, and experience of our workforce to create opportunities for our colleagues and our business. We do not discriminate in employment decisions on the basis of any protected category.